Key Fob Batteries

If your BMW key fob is having a hard time unlocking or lock your vehicle It could be time to replace the battery. This is a simple and quick DIY project that anyone can do. You'll need to remove your BMW's metal valet key and use a flat-headed screwdriver to remove the small access port which hides the key battery. After removing the cover, you can take off the battery and replace it with a new one. Once you've installed the correct battery, just replace the key fob cap and your BMW keyfob will now function!

Generally, you will want to buy your replacement battery at a local auto parts store or a convenience store. This way, you can be certain that you have the correct type of battery for your BMW vehicle. It is common to notice the type of battery required printed on the battery. If you don't find this information, you can go online to determine what kind of key fob battery your BMW vehicle requires.

The battery that powers the majority of BMW keyfobs is referred to as"watch battery" or a "watch battery" or a"watch battery" also known as a. These batteries are available at most automotive stores, or at your local grocery store. You can also purchase these batteries online. Make sure you choose the right type of key fob battery for your BMW vehicle in accordance with the year it was made.

Reassemble your BMW key fob after replacing the battery and examine it to ensure that all remote buttons function properly. Most of the time, the key fob won't require programming, however older models might. For this reason, it is essential to follow the owner's manual for your vehicle when changing the battery on your key fob. Smart Key Batteries

In contrast to the key fob that comes with your car, which is essentially a standard electronic switch, the BMW's smart key has many more features. This includes the ability to open the doors without touching them and also start your car remotely by pressing a button on the fob when you're in the range.

These functions are not without risk. The main issue is that it's possible to hack into the system and activate your car while you're not in it. If you're within reach of a friend who has an amplifier for signal and transmits signals using RF to identify your key fob. To avoid this, most people like to keep their key fobs in a signal-blocking pouch.

Another aspect to be aware of is that the battery for the smart key only lasts less than a regular key fob with an actual key blade (two to three years, versus four to six). The smart key comes with a receiver that must constantly communicate with the vehicle, especially when the key is inside or near to the car. It is easy to detect if the battery is depleted by seeing if the car doesn't respond to the signal from your fob or you need to be much closer to the car in order to get it to unlock or start.

The process of replacing your BMW key fob battery is simple but you must do it right. Remove the metal blade from the key fob. Then you can use the valet key or screwdriver to open the access hole on the back. Remove the old battery and then insert a brand new CR2032 battery.
